Artist:
Fredericks, Marshall M., 1908-1998, sculptor.
Title:
Head of
Chief
Pontiac
, (sculpture).
Dates:
1960-1964.
Digital Reference:
Medium:
Sculpture: bronze; Base: concrete.
Dimensions:
Sculpture: approx. H. 3 1/2 ft. x W. 1 ft.; Base: approx. H. 4 ft. x W. 1 1/2 ft.
Inscription:
unsigned
Description:
Silhouette of the head of
Chief
Pontiac
cast in bronze relief on a cement base.
